Helping Hands is a thrift store where most items cost one dollar, including clothing, shoes, household items, jewelry, DVDs, and glassware. Books and CDs are available for even less. The store offers great deals, with customers able to fill a large banana box at a significant discount. It is described as a real thrift store and a little gem with random treasures. The staff and owner are noted for being nice, genuine, and helpful, with an outpouring of love and kindness. The store has some specific rules: everyone must use a shopping cart, donations must be clean and reusable, and furniture and unclean items are refused. The clothes are noted for smelling fresh and clean. The store closes for two weeks in November and December for an annual free Christmas party, for which volunteers are always needed. It is advised to call first for emergencies, appointments, or with any questions. Customers appreciate the store's affordability and its heart for the community.
